# Data Preparation
Use this sub-skill when the task is about getting data into the shape that Flow Forecast expects: CSV schema checks, interpolation, datetime normalization, temporal features, train/valid/test slicing, series-id loaders, classification loaders, or the special loaders used by DA-RNN and related workflows.

## What This Sub-skill Covers
- `CSVDataLoader` and `CSVTestLoader` for the default forecasting path.
- `TemporalLoader` and `TemporalTestLoader` for datetime-aware forecasting.
- `CSVSeriesIDLoader` and `SeriesIDTestLoader` for parallel multi-series tasks.
- `GeneralClassificationLoader` and `VariableSequenceLength` for classification / variable-length sequence tasks.
- `AEDataloader` and DA-RNN preprocessing helpers, including the version-specific `features`/`targets` vs `feats`/`targs` adapter caveat.
- Interpolation, timezone cleanup, and temporal feature generation.
- USGS / ASOS / GCS data access caveats when they affect loader construction or validation.

## Typical Workflow
1. Validate the CSV with `scripts/validate_timeseries_csv.py`.
2. Decide whether you need the default loader, a temporal loader, a series-id loader, or a specialized classification / variable-length loader.
3. Check whether the chosen loader needs sorted datetimes, temporal features, interpolation, or an explicit scaling object.
4. Only then hand the data path to the training or inference sub-skill.
## Common Decision Points
### Default forecasting CSV
Use the default loader when you have a single time series table with a target column and one or more relevant columns. The minimum config contract is `file_path`, `forecast_history`, `forecast_length`, `target_col`, and `relevant_cols`.
### Temporal forecasting
Use `TemporalLoader` when the model needs explicit datetime features such as month, day, day-of-week, or hour. These workflows usually need a `sort_column` and `feature_param["datetime_params"]`.
### Series-id forecasting
Use `CSVSeriesIDLoader` when one file contains multiple parallel series distinguished by a series ID column. The loader returns dictionaries keyed by series index and may require `return_method` and `series_id_col`.
### Classification and variable-length sequences
Use `GeneralClassificationLoader` or `VariableSequenceLength` when the task is classification, anomaly detection, or variable-length sequence handling instead of plain forecasting. Their output shapes differ from the default CSV loader.
### DA-RNN preprocessing
Use the DA-RNN preprocessing helpers when the training path needs the `TrainData` container used by `flood_forecast.da_rnn.train_da`.
